Consumer Price Index April 2017

Source: NYSUT Research and Educational Services

The United States City Average Consumer Price Index (CPI-U) for April 2017 was 244.524 — representing a change of 2.2 percent over the index for April 2016.

The Northeast Area Consumer Price Index for April 2017 was 259.165 — representing a change of 1.9 percent over the index for April 2016.

The New York-Northern New Jersey Area Consumer Price Index for April 2017 was 267.948 — representing a change of 2.0 percent over the index for April 2016.

The March CPI will be available June 14, 2017.

Future projections of the CPI by businesses and economic organizations are found in the complete document. CPI increases are projected at 2.4 percent for 2017 and 2.2 percent for 2018.
